2022 Oscars took time to share some love and respect for all of the beloved entertainment icons who died over the last year during the show's gala ceremony. Several stars took to the stage to highlight particular celebs who died over the past year.Tyler Perry began this year's segment with an emotional tribute to Sidney Poitier.«He was the first, and for far too long, the only, Black man to win an Oscar for Best Actor. When he stood on that stage, he did more than shatter a barrier.
He stood there for all that came before him, and sparked the dreams of all who followed,» Perry shared. «I would not be here today without Sidney. All of us are so blessed and honored to have been inspired by him.
To you, sir, with all of our love.»Poitier made history in 1964 as the first Black actor to take home the Academy Award for Best Actor for his performance in . He'd previously been nominated in 1959 for, and he was bestowed an honorary Oscar in 2002. Poitier died on Jan.
6 at his home in Beverly Hills, California, at age 94.Bill Murray also took the stage to share a heartfelt message in memory of director Ivan Reitman. The director died on Feb 22.Jamie Lee Curtis also honored the late Betty White, whose career in film and TV spanned over 70 years. White died on Dec. 31, a little more than two weeks before what would have been her 100th birthday.
Curtis honored her legacy as an actress and as an animal rights activist.This year's In Memoriam also honored a multitude of actors and actresses who had won Oscars or were nominated during their careers.The segment also honored Oscar winners William Hurt — who was nominated for four Oscars, winning once in 1986 for . By Rollo RossBEVERLY HILLS (Reuters) - Personal items that once belonged to the iconic comedic actress Betty White, including a gold watch from her mother, are set to go up for auction in September. Awards, paintings, scripts, jewelry and red carpet outfits from the homes of "The Golden Girls" actress were put on display at Julien's Auctions in Beverly Hills on Tuesday. Jamie Lee Curtis has expressed her support for Ukraine on the red carpet at the 2022 Oscars.The actress, 63, wore an outfit that gave a subtle nod in support of refugees on the red carpet on Sunday evening, by holding up a blue ribbon that said #WithRefugees.The star also wore a long-sleeved dark blue gown by Stella McCartney, as she wore the ribbon tied around one hand in a show of support. Speaking about her decision to wear the ribbon, she said: “It’s a way of standing with solidarity with the displaced people of the world right now.” The show of support for refugees comes amid the Russian invasion of Ukraine, with the ribbon handed out to stars by the United Nations.
